Если вы начинаете свою трудовую деятельность в качестве разработчика или инженера-программиста, вы столкнетесь с некоторыми проблемами, например, с тем, какой язык вы изучаете самостоятельно или какие инструменты или фреймворки вам необходимо знать. Многие люди сталкиваются с этими проблемами на начальном этапе своего трудового пути. Сообщество разработчиков программного обеспечения имеет широкий спектр языков и фреймворков. Есть несколько вариантов и решений. Мы сузили список некоторых полезных фреймворков JavaScript. Итак, давайте обсудим некоторые из наиболее полезных фреймворков, которые будут лучшим вариантом для использования в 2021 году.

Когда мы начинаем думать о разработке веб-сайтов, в нашем сознании быстро срабатывает фреймворк javascript. В современном технологическом мире фреймворки javascript очень важны для компаний и программистов. скорее всего, у вас была возможность поработать с некоторыми фреймворками javascript, которые мы объяснили в нашем списке, если не волнуйтесь, вы можете учиться у нас.

Вот самые полезные топовые javascript-фреймворки для веб-разработки в 2021 году.

Реагировать JS

React js — известный JS-фреймворк. Он был запущен Facebook в 2003 году. Этот фреймворк имеет большой потенциал. Он имеет широкое сообщество, высокую эффективность, поддержку Facebook и многоразовые компоненты, которые делают React очень успешным на протяжении многих лет. React идеально подходит для разработки приложений для малого бизнеса. Лучше всего подходит для создания кроссплатформенных и SPA-приложений.

Угловой JS

Все больше разработчиков начинают свою карьеру, работая с Angular javascript. Angular пользуется успехом благодаря универсальности фреймворка. В нем есть лучшие элементы, такие как CLI, двусторонняя привязка данных для инъекций, безопасность и поддержка typescript, MVC и т. Д. С более широким использованием React и Vue JS популярность angular снижается по сравнению с последними несколько лет. Так как angular требуется некоторое время, чтобы понять, поскольку их фреймворки сильно взвешены. Angularjs лучше всего подходит для масштабных приложений.

Вью JS

Vue набирает высокие темпы роста из-за относительно небольшого размера фреймворка, реактивного характера, подробной информации, поддержки машинописи и отличной простоты обучения. Он использует виртуальный DOM. Vue очень универсален, но он может быть очень гибким в организации, в которой есть команда разработчиков. Уровень спроса на Vue очень высок на азиатском рынке. значение лучше всего подходит для создания быстрого прототипа. Что еще более важно, Vue предпочтительнее для высокопроизводительных приложений.

Эмбер JS

Ember хорошо известен своей платформой с открытым исходным кодом. Это позволяет разработчикам и инженерам создавать широкий спектр веб-приложений. Ember считается феноменальным поддерживающим фреймворком с его высокой гибкостью и адаптивностью. С Ember и другими инструментами вы можете создавать целые механизмы разработки. Ember предоставляет программистам разрешение на создание тегов приложений, специфичных для HTML, с его компонентами, макетами и серверными архитектурами.

Магистральный JS

Backbone — это ваша удобная библиотека JavaScript, с помощью которой вы можете создавать или запускать клиентские приложения для веб-браузеров. Кроме того, Backbone поставляется с инфраструктурой MVC, которая преобразует DOM в представления, а данные — в модели. Если вы ищете дизайн с меньшим количеством кода, лучше всего отдать предпочтение библиотеке Backbone JS. Поскольку библиотека базовой JS предлагает вам феноменальные функции и организованную структуру для создания вашего приложения. Магистральная связь осуществляется через события, чтобы ваше приложение не запуталось. Вы почувствуете простоту, удобство и простоту обслуживания вашего кода.

Полимер JS

Polymer JS — еще одна библиотека JavaScript с открытым исходным кодом, в которой вы можете использовать веб-компоненты для создания веб-приложений. Разработчики Google разработали эту библиотеку и разместили ее на GitHub. полимер, предназначенный для настройки функций, упрощающих разработчикам создание компонентов в Интернете. Этот фреймворк начал расти с нарастающей скоростью из-за его отличных структурированных правил проектирования. Основная сила Polymer — его компонент, обеспечивающий поддержку веб-компонента и феноменальных автономных модулей.

Метеор JS

Meteor — это хорошо известный javascript, используемый для серверных фреймворков javascript. Этот фреймворк javascript разработан с концепцией, позволяющей ускорить внутреннюю разработку. метеор предоставляет полный пакет функций для создания отличных веб-приложений. Он имеет встроенную перезагрузку живого браузера. С метеоритной сетью разработчики могут правильно работать с серверной частью, не переключаясь на разные языки, такие как PHP, Python и т. д. Он поставляется с гибким предложением использовать один язык во всех местах.

Мифрил JS

Mithril javascript не так популярен, поскольку это новейшая среда javascript, разработанная для создания веб-приложений для клиентов. mithril поставляется с надлежащей документацией и процессом разработки. Он ориентирован на решение, поскольку предлагает аналитические возможности автоматического рисования. Это настоящий JavaScript-фреймворк виртуального DOM. программирование мифрила быстрое, оно предоставляет функции и утилиты маршрутизации XHR. Он поддерживает все основные браузеры. Для управления сложностями пользовательского интерфейса мифрил реконструирует всю виртуальную модель DOM. В мифриле разработчики получали доступ к кодам, не зацикливаясь на фреймворках.

Вывод

Можно сделать вывод, что не может быть одной конкретной инфраструктуры JavaScript, которая лучше всего подходила бы для ваших нужд. Детали вашего проекта будут излагать ваше решение о выборе. Каждый фреймворк имеет свои конусы и склонности, вам нужно выяснить, какой из них лучше всего подходит для вашего бизнеса.

Мы надеемся, что вы получили более полное представление о фреймворках javascript. После долгих исследований мы собрали для вас эти наиболее полезные фреймворки JavaScript.

Для получения дополнительной информации свяжитесь с нами

Первоначально опубликовано на https://www.aalpha.net 22 февраля 2021 г.